Crinum Persephone Lavandula it goes summer dormant byCrinum 'Persephone' is a new Jay Yourch crinum lily hybrid a cross of Crinum 'Ellen Bosanquet' and Crinum x powellii 'Album'. The result is a terrific new crinum lily with 3' long, glossy green foliage topped, starting for us in mid July, with 3. 5' tall spikes bearing terminal clusters of 11 13 large, rosy pink, outfacing flowers, each with a small white eye zone. Crinum 'Persephone' is a fast offsetting crinum, so they'll be plenty to share with
